    Vinyl News

    RCA's "Shaded Dogs" are their LSC-series (Living Stereo Classical) LPs from the late 1950s and early 1960s -- the term "shaded dog" refers to the painting of Little Nipper on the label of these records, which has a shaded background on a red label. This series was very exactingly recorded...
